A prominent charitable organization in Fairford is seeking two Customer Services Assistants on a fixed-term contract until July 2026. You will support the Customer Services Manager during the Royal International Air Tattoo, handling customer inquiries via phone and email, managing complaints, and providing excellent service.
The ideal candidate will have proven customer service experience and strong IT skills, particularly in Excel. This role offers a salary of £25,000 pro rata, along with event tickets and discounts.
